The Maturing Investment Field for RPM

The surge in healthtech funding for remote patient monitoring solutions is not a fleeting trend, but rather a solidification of investor confidence in its long-term viability. By the close of 2025, global venture capital directed specifically towards RPM platforms had already exceeded $12 billion, marking a substantial 15% increase from 2024 figures. This capital inflow reflects several converging factors: a persistent demand for accessible care, the ongoing shift towards value-based care models, and a growing technological sophistication that makes continuous, non-invasive monitoring genuinely impactful.

One of the most compelling drivers for this investment is the expanding regulatory support. The Centers for Medicare & Medicaid Services (CMS) broadened its reimbursement codes for remote therapeutic monitoring (RTM) in 2026. This is a big deal, frankly. Previously, many innovative devices struggled to gain traction due to limited pathways for payment. The updated CMS guidelines now encompass a wider array of physiological parameters and therapeutic interventions, directly incentivizing providers to adopt these technologies. This shift de-risks investments for startups and attracts larger institutional funds, as the path to revenue generation becomes clearer and more predictable. Without a strong reimbursement framework, even the most bold technology struggles to achieve widespread adoption. We’ve seen this pattern before, particularly with early telemedicine platforms that faced uphill battles for payment parity.

Plus, the strategic alignment between established healthcare systems and agile tech startups is accelerating the integration of RPM. For instance, Emory Healthcare, a prominent system in Georgia, recently announced a significant partnership with a Boston-based RPM provider specializing in chronic disease management. This collaboration aims to deploy continuous glucose monitoring and blood pressure tracking for thousands of patients with diabetes and hypertension across their network, including facilities like Emory University Hospital Midtown and clinics throughout Fulton County. Such partnerships are vital. They provide startups with immediate access to patient populations and clinical validation, while offering large systems a pathway to innovate without building everything from scratch. This symbiotic relationship is a strong indicator that RPM is moving beyond pilot programs and into mainstream clinical practice.

Technological Advancements Fueling Investor Interest

The technological underpinnings of today’s RPM solutions are far more advanced than those of even five years ago. Investors are no longer merely funding devices that collect data. They are seeking platforms that offer AI-driven predictive analytics. This distinction is critical. A basic wearable tracking heart rate is useful, but a system that can analyze heart rate variability, sleep patterns, and activity levels to predict an impending cardiac event days in advance holds far greater clinical and economic value. Companies like Verily, for example, continue to attract substantial investment due to their focus on deep learning models that can interpret complex physiological datasets and flag subtle deviations that might indicate deteriorating health. Their recent Series C round, though not solely focused on RPM, saw a significant portion allocated to developing AI tools for proactive health management.

Miniaturization and improved battery life for sensors also contribute significantly. Patients are more likely to adhere to monitoring protocols when devices are unobtrusive and require minimal intervention. Consider the evolution of continuous glucose monitors. The latest versions are barely noticeable and offer weeks of wear time, transmitting data directly to a smartphone application. This ease of use translates directly into higher patient engagement and, consequently, more reliable data for clinicians. From an investment perspective, this means higher retention rates for subscription-based RPM services and better clinical outcomes, both of which are attractive metrics.

Another area seeing increased investment is the integration of RPM data with existing electronic health records (EHRs). Interoperability remains a persistent challenge in healthcare, but platforms that can smoothly push data into systems like Epic or Cerner are highly valued. This reduces the burden on clinical staff and ensures that RPM insights are part of the patient’s complete medical record, enabling more informed decision-making. Investors understand that a technically superior device with poor integration capabilities will struggle to achieve widespread adoption in a clinic setting.

Regulatory Scrutiny and Data Security as Investment Hurdles

Despite the optimism, the path for RPM funding is not without its obstacles, particularly concerning regulatory frameworks and data security. As more sensitive patient health information (PHI) is collected and transmitted wirelessly, the onus on companies to ensure strong cybersecurity measures becomes paramount. A major data breach involving an RPM platform could severely damage consumer trust and result in significant financial penalties. This is why regulatory clarity, especially regarding compliance with the Health Insurance Portability and Accountability Act (HIPAA) in the United States and similar privacy regulations like GDPR in Europe, is a major factor influencing investment decisions. Investors are increasingly performing rigorous due diligence on a company’s data governance policies, encryption protocols, and incident response plans.

The regulatory field itself can be a double-edged sword. While expanded reimbursement codes are a boon, the evolving nature of healthcare regulations means that companies must remain agile. A sudden change in policy or a new interpretation of existing laws could disrupt business models. For example, some states are exploring stricter guidelines around physician oversight for RPM services, which could impact the scalability of certain direct-to-consumer models. My professional assessment is that investors are now favoring companies that demonstrate a clear understanding of regulatory compliance and have dedicated legal teams or advisors to navigate this complex environment. A strong legal and compliance framework is no longer a luxury. It’s a necessity for securing significant funding.

On top of that, the ethical implications of continuous monitoring are drawing more attention. Questions surrounding data ownership, the potential for algorithmic bias in AI-driven analytics, and the risk of over-medicalization are legitimate concerns that investors must consider. While these are not direct financial hurdles, they can influence public perception and, eventually, regulatory action. Companies that proactively address these ethical considerations, perhaps through transparent data usage policies and explainable AI models, will likely fare better in the long run.

Market Consolidation and Strategic Acquisitions

The RPM sector, like many maturing healthtech segments, is beginning to see signs of market consolidation. Larger healthcare technology firms and even traditional medical device manufacturers are looking to acquire innovative RPM startups to bolster their portfolios and expand their market reach. This trend is attractive to investors, as it provides a clear exit strategy for their capital. We’ve witnessed a number of significant acquisitions in the past 18 months, indicating a maturing market where successful smaller players are being absorbed by larger entities.

For instance, one of the major medical device companies, Medtronic, made a strategic acquisition of a startup specializing in remote cardiac monitoring earlier this year. This move allows Medtronic to integrate advanced RPM capabilities directly into its existing suite of cardiac care products, offering a more complete solution to providers. Such acquisitions are not just about technology. They are about gaining market share, intellectual property, and established customer bases. Investors are acutely aware of this dynamic and often look for companies with strong proprietary technology or unique market positioning that makes them attractive acquisition targets. The ability to demonstrate a clear path to profitability or a compelling acquisition story is often more persuasive than raw technological prowess alone.

This consolidation also suggests a shift in the competitive field. While there’s still room for niche players, the pressure to scale and integrate becomes more intense. Startups that can demonstrate strong clinical outcomes, strong data security, and smooth integration capabilities will be the most appealing to potential acquirers. This forces companies to think beyond just their core product and consider the broader ecosystem of healthcare delivery.

What is remote patient monitoring (RPM)?

Remote patient monitoring involves the use of digital technologies to collect health data from individuals in one location and electronically transmit that information securely to healthcare providers in a different location for assessment and recommendations. This can include devices like continuous glucose monitors, smart blood pressure cuffs, and wearable sensors.
